CVE-2019-12420
- EPSS 13.68%
- Published 12.12.2019 23:15:12
- Last modified 21.11.2024 04:22:48
In Apache SpamAssassin before 3.4.3, a message can be crafted in a way to use excessive resources. Upgrading to SA 3.4.3 as soon as possible is the recommended fix but details will not be shared publicly.

CVE-2018-11780
- EPSS 7.1%
- Published 17.09.2018 14:29:00
- Last modified 21.11.2024 03:44:01
A potential Remote Code Execution bug exists with the PDFInfo plugin in Apache SpamAssassin before 3.4.2.

CVE-2007-0451
- EPSS 25.46%
- Published 16.02.2007 19:28:00
- Last modified 09.04.2025 00:30:58
Apache SpamAssassin before 3.1.8 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service via long URLs in malformed HTML, which triggers "massive memory usage."
